A Federal High Court sitting in Abuja has denied the bail application of Binance executive Tigran Gambaryan.

While delivering the ruling, Justice Emeka Nwite said the defendant would jump bail if granted after carefully reviewing the application.

The company and its executive were arraigned on a five-count charge bordering on money laundering before Emeka Nwite, judge of a Federal High Court in Abuja.

Gambaryan, his company, Binance Holdings Limited, and a fellow top executive currently on the run, Nadeem Anjarwalla, were charged by the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ission with money laundering and terrorism financing.
